public BarberService(IBarberRepository barberRepository, IBarberServiceRepository serviceRepository, IAspNetUserRepository aspNetUserRepository, ICustomerRepository customerRepository, IPaymentMethodRepository paymentMethodRepository) { _barberRepository = barberRepository; _serviceRepository = serviceRepository; _aspNetUserRepository = aspNetUserRepository; _customerRepository = customerRepository; _paymentMethodRepository = paymentMethodRepository; }
public FeedbackService(IMapper mapper, IBookingRepository bookingRepository, IBarberRepository barberRepository) { _mapper = mapper; _bookingRepository = bookingRepository; _barberRepository = barberRepository; }
public BarberService(IBarberRepository barberRepository) { _barberRepository = barberRepository; }
public BarbersController(ILogger <BarbersController> logger, IBarberRepository _barberRepository) { _logger = logger; barberRepository = _barberRepository; }
public BarberController(IBarberRepository repository, ILogger <BarberController> logger) { _repository = repository ?? throw new ArgumentNullException(nameof(repository)); _logger = logger ?? throw new ArgumentNullException(nameof(logger)); }
public UsersController(IBarberRepository _barberRepository) { barberRepository = _barberRepository; }